The Shift Show ranks #5552 on The B2B Podcast Index with a substance score of 41.0 out of 100, scored across 1 recent episode. It scores highest on guest caliber and conversational craft. Dan and Nicole run what appears to be a small coaching business with a team of five or six; Emily is a self-described 'business strategist' findable on Instagram. None of the three demonstrate practitioner experience at meaningful scale, and Emily functions purely as a casual questioner rather than a substantive contributor.
Averaged across 1 recently scored episode, with cited evidence.
The episode is almost entirely personal lifestyle chat - morning routines, house construction, thermostat settings, condiment preferences - with only fleeting near-insights buried in filler. The handful of business-adjacent observations (doing less, owning your success, mindset blocking strategy execution) are surface-level and underdeveloped.
“focusing more on doing less. And that is extremely hard for me”
“we realized there was mindset involved. And that's where Nicole really stepped in and was like, There's a problem here where our strategies clearly work, but only if you do the strategy”
Every idea surfaced - morning routines, The Secret, Abraham Hicks, 'doing less,' mindset unlocking execution - is a recycled self-help trope with zero first-principles reframing or contrarian argument. Nothing here would surprise a B2B operator who has consumed even a modest amount of business content.

The only concrete figures in the episode are personal trivia (wake-up at 4:45 AM, thermostat at 68-70 vs 76 degrees, kids waking at 6:30-8). Business claims - ad spend, cash flow, ROI - are mentioned in vague directional terms with no actual numbers, timelines, or outcomes attached.
“we were drastically increasing our ad spend every single week. And we we were monitoring not only our return on ad spend but also our cash flow”
“I would like to sleep like around sixty eight seventy and ⁓ during the summer he would do it at like seventy six”
The explicit rapid-fire format precludes depth by design, and Emily never uses even the moments of mild substance (ad spend disagreement, pricing decisions) as a launchpad for real follow-up. Questions are largely personal and playful, with no pushback or probing on any business claim.
